diff options
author | Myles Borins <myles.borins@gmail.com> | 2017-03-08 17:19:12 -0800 |
---|---|---|
committer | Myles Borins <myles.borins@gmail.com> | 2017-03-21 11:58:32 -0700 |
commit | e70d0b0904239ed7f47d8c8701f0d8bc85ea5c28 (patch) | |
tree | 18b76876b73b685185c34565638fe26f08f43df5 /CHANGELOG.md | |
parent | 227cc1e810937b3261b4b59233eb2d1525eb9028 (diff) | |
download | node-new-e70d0b0904239ed7f47d8c8701f0d8bc85ea5c28.tar.gz |
2017-03-21, Version 6.10.1 'Boron' (LTS)v6.10.1
Notable changes
* performance: The performance of several APIs has been improved.
- `Buffer.compare()` is up to 35% faster on average. (Brian White)
https://github.com/nodejs/node/pull/10927
- `buffer.toJSON()` is up to 2859% faster on average. (Brian White)
https://github.com/nodejs/node/pull/10895
- `fs.*statSync()` functions are now up to 9.3% faster on average.
(Brian White) https://github.com/nodejs/node/pull/11522
- `os.loadavg` is up to 151% faster. (Brian White)
https://github.com/nodejs/node/pull/11516
- `process.memoryUsage()` is up to 34% faster. (Brian White)
https://github.com/nodejs/node/pull/11497
- `querystring.unescape()` for `Buffer`s is 15% faster on average.
(Brian White) https://github.com/nodejs/node/pull/10837
- `querystring.stringify()` is up to 7.8% faster on average.
(Brian White) https://github.com/nodejs/node/pull/10852
- `querystring.parse()` is up to 21% faster on average. (Brian White)
https://github.com/nodejs/node/pull/10874
* IPC:
- Batched writes have been enabled for process IPC on platforms that
support Unix Domain Sockets. (Alexey Orlenko)
https://github.com/nodejs/node/pull/10677
- Performance gains may be up to 40% for some workloads.
* child_process:
- `spawnSync` now returns a null `status` when child is terminated by
a signal. (cjihrig) https://github.com/nodejs/node/pull/11288
- This fixes the behavior to act like `spawn()` does.
* http:
- Control characters are now always rejected when using
`http.request()`. (Ben Noordhuis)
https://github.com/nodejs/node/pull/8923
- Debug messages have been added for cases when headers contain
invalid values. (Evan Lucas)
https://github.com/nodejs/node/pull/9195
* node:
- Heap statistics now support values larger than 4GB. (Ben Noordhuis)
https://github.com/nodejs/node/pull/10186
* timers:
- Timer callbacks now always maintain order when interacting with
domain error handling. (John Barboza)
https://github.com/nodejs/node/pull/10522
PR-URL: https://github.com/nodejs/node/pull/11759
Diffstat (limited to 'CHANGELOG.md')
-rw-r--r-- | CHANGELOG.md |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/CHANGELOG.md b/CHANGELOG.md index 04f1eb449a..f79d8fe348 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-26,7 +26,8 @@ release. </tr> <tr> <td valign="top"> -<b><a href="doc/changelogs/CHANGELOG_V6.md#6.10.0">6.10.0</a></b><br/> +<b><a href="doc/changelogs/CHANGELOG_V6.md#6.10.1">6.10.1</a></b><br/> +<a href="doc/changelogs/CHANGELOG_V6.md#6.10.0">6.10.0</a><br/> <a href="doc/changelogs/CHANGELOG_V6.md#6.9.5">6.9.5</a><br/> <a href="doc/changelogs/CHANGELOG_V6.md#6.9.4">6.9.4</a><br/> <a href="doc/changelogs/CHANGELOG_V6.md#6.9.3">6.9.3</a><br/> |